Exploring why kids who got COVID were more likely to develop Type 1 diabetes
Children younger than 18 appear more likely to be diagnosed with Type 1 diabetes within a month of COVID-19 infection than their peers who were not infected. Endocrinologist Roberto Izquierdo, MD, explores the reasons why and explains Type 1 and Type 2 diabetes and how they are managed.
